What to See Inside
First stop, the Champion Stadium. Boasting a seating capacity of 9,500, this has been a host to countless baseball games including the first round of games of the World Baseball Classic for the year 2006.
Hess Sports Field. Houses 8 different fields used for football, soccer, lacrosse and field hockey to name a few. The complex started with four fields but same has doubled since then. And it was on the summer of 2004 that the expansion was realized. With each field measuring 240ft x 360ft, there's no wonder why Hess Field hosts the annual Tampa Bay Buccaneers Training Camp.
Milkhouse. Got milk? This is the same company that sponsored such fieldhouse. The Milkhouse has the capacity to host any indoor sport that need not require ice like volleyball, wrestling, martial arts and even cheerdancing. With a capacity of 5,500, this facility can accommodate the usual trade show events, conventions and graduations too.
The extension of the Champion Stadium is the Baseball Quadraplex. The latter contains 4 professional baseball fields. During spring, the quad gets a lot of traffic from the Major League Baseball players. As for the athletes of the minor league, their turn to use the quad is during the Rookie League. However, this one is quite small. Its C Field can accommodate 500 while Fields A, B and D can only support 250 sports aficionados.
Track and Field Complex. World class-this is the word that best describes this place and its facilities. With the land covered with nine 48-inch lanes, two high jump areas, javelin runway and a two directional pole vault runway, this is certainly top notch. For the equipment, well, let's see, 200 Olympic style hurdles, two high jump pits, 18 shot puts, 12 javelins, countdown timers, performance indicators---the list goes on.
